About Steam Therapy
Immerse yourself in the revitalizing warmth of Steam Therapy, an essential Ayurvedic practice that detoxifies the body and relaxes the mind. This treatment uses gentle steam to open pores, release toxins, and ease muscle tension, leaving you feeling refreshed and rejuvenated. Often paired with traditional Ayurvedic treatments such as Udwarthana, Abhyanga, and Kizhi, steam therapy enhances the therapeutic effects of these massages. Benefits of Steam Therapy:
- Detoxifies the Body: Promotes sweating, helping to flush out impurities.
- Relieves Stress: Soothes the mind and relaxes muscles for deep mental and physical relaxation.
- Enhances Circulation: Improves blood flow and supports overall vitality.
- Respiratory Relief: Clears nasal passages and improves breathing.
- Skin Rejuvenation: Hydrates and purifies the skin, giving it a radiant glow.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is steam therapy suitable for respiratory conditions?
Yes, steam therapy can help clear nasal passages and improve breathing. However, if you have a chronic condition like asthma, consult your doctor beforehand.
Can steam therapy be combined with other treatments?
Absolutely! Steam therapy enhances the effects of massages, facials, and body treatments by opening pores and improving circulation.
Do I need to hydrate before and after the session?
Yes, staying hydrated is essential before and after steam therapy to replenish lost fluids and maintain optimal body function.
Are there any precautions I should take before steam therapy?
Avoid eating a heavy meal or drinking alcohol before your session. If you have any medical conditions, such as high blood pressure, please discuss with our doctor beforehand.
